Analysis
In 2025, primary energy from low-carbon energy in Algeria stood at 0.6882 terawatt-hours.
That represents a change of down 2.0% on the previous year and up 210.0% over ten years.
Over the whole period, primary energy from low-carbon energy in Algeria peaked at 0.777 terawatt-hours in 2019 and was at its lowest, 0.054 terawatt-hours, in 2000.
That places Algeria 74th out of 77 countries with data for 2025, putting it in the bottom quarter.
The series is highly variable year to year, so single readings are best treated with caution.
